BEngine Stop Lever and Fuel Valve (Inside
the Hood)
The engine stops when the key switch is turned "OFF". If
the engine does not stop, make sure the speed control
pedal is in the "NEUTRAL" position, the PTO lever is
"OFF", the mower lowered to the ground and apply the
parking brake, then carefully get off the machine. Open
the hood and pull engine stop lever (Red mark) and hold
it until the engine stops. Then contact your local KUBOTA
Dealer immediately.
To avoid serious injury or death:
A Do not operate the machine until the engine
stop system is repaired.
JUMP STARTING
To avoid serious injury or death:
A Keep cigarettes, sparks, and flames away from
battery.
A If machine battery is frozen, do not jump start
engine.
A Do not connect other end of negative (-) jumper
cable to negative (-) terminal of machine
battery.
When jump starting the engine, follow the instructions
below to safely start the engine.
1. Bring helper vehicle with a battery of the same voltage
as the disabled machine within easy cable reach.
"THE VEHICLES MUST NOT TOUCH".
2. Apply the parking brakes of both vehicles and put the
shift levers in neutral. Shut the engine off.
3. Put on safety goggles and rubber gloves.
4. Ensure the vent caps are securely in place.
(if equipped)
5. Attach the red clamp to the positive (red, (+) or pos.)
terminal of the dead battery and clamp the other end
of the same cable to the positive (red, (+) or pos.)
terminal of the helper battery.
6. Clamp the other cable to the negative (black, (-) or
neg.) terminal of the helper battery.
7. Clamp the other end to the engine block or frame of
the disabled machine as far from the dead battery as
possible.
8. Start the helper vehicle and let its engine run for a few
moments. Start the disabled machine.
9. Disconnect the jumper cables in the exact reverse
order of attachment. (Steps 7, 6 and 5).
